January 21, 201510 yr Ultra Agents Three new sets will be released in the summer. I must confess that I can't tell you much about them because while the rest of the group were being told about them I was busy recording names and colours of Mixels which I felt to be more important. However, the largest set, 70173 Ocean HQ looked great. It's a sizeable boat, probably 12" or so long. The most impressive thing about it was that it has a brick-built hull. I suspect there are loads of doors and features on it which are typical of Agents sets. Update: (CapnRex101) - The large ship did indeed have a brick-built hull which was quite nicely shaped, with opening hatches reminiscent of those on the original Agents Mobile Command Centre. Other sets included a small, jet flown by an electricity-themed villain and a base for Antimatter, which was based on an oil platform. The purple and black colour scheme looked great, although I generally felt it was a bit insubstantial given that this is the hideout of the ultimate villain. source: http://brickset.com/article/13959
